11 REASONS WHY YOU’D CHOOSE SUZUKI
1 SUZUKI’S INDUSTRY-LEADING LEAN BURN TECHNOLOGY
Available on most Suzukis, from the DF15A all the way up to the DF350 (excepting the V6 version of the DF200 and DF250), Lean Burn is an intelligent system that automatically optimises the fuel-air mixture for optimum combustion, depending on your boating conditions. 2 VARIABLE VALVE-TIMING (VVT)
Standard on all outboards from the DF150 upward, VVT means an intelligent system that can adjust the timing to give you different types of power output at different speeds. Important, because on a boat you often want more torque on your mid to lower speeds. See more on variable valve timing.
3 MULTI-STAGE INDUCTION FOR BETTER AIRFLOW
Suzukis feature the ability to switch between longer and shorter manifold air intakes, which they do automatically based on your speed and the power you need. Basically just giving you more efficient power by controlling the air pressure and combustion inside the motor. Explore multi-stage induction.
4 BETTER WEIGHT AND BALANCE WITH OFFSET DRIVE SHAFT
One of the technologies Suzuki pioneered, the offset driveshaft meant that Suzuki could move its motor to sit over the transom – in the past, the motor would hang over the back of the boat. But the offset driveshaft means you get better weight distribution, which gives you less vibration and noise but also means the Suzuki motor is more compact. It’s available from the Suzuki DF70A upwards.

5 2-STAGE GEAR REDUCTION
Another very important innovation is Suzuki’s gear reduction that happens in two places in the motor. This gave Suzuki the power to turn larger propellers more effectively, giving you extra power and faster acceleration.

7 SELF-ADJUSTING TIMING CHAIN
From the DF40 up, Suzukis feature a no-maintenance timing chain that’s permanently lubricated and completely self-adjusting. Warren says he’s personally seen one of these with 3500 hours on it that still looks brand new!

10 MULTI-POINT SEQUENTIAL FUEL INJECTION
Suzukis feature fully computerised and electronic fuel injectors, which is a huge leap over the old carburetor fuel-delivery method, giving you up to 50% better fuel consumption.
11 ALL SUZUKI 4-STROKES FEATURE DOHC
The double-overhead cams in Suzukis give you four valves per cylinder, and it makes your outboard more compact and, together with all the fuel-saving and optimising systems, gives you a better all-round performance.

BONUS: SUZUKI DF140A REVIEW
In this test run, the Suzuki DF140A under review achieved an average of 16.4 Litres per hour at 21 knots in choppy conditions. And did 19.6 Litres per hour at 26 knots. Thanks to Suzuki Lean Burn.
